Thank you took a while to find the truck I wanted, reg cab, n4500 5 speed, and not a rust bucket. 209k miles now original on motor. Dont want to repalce with another TBI. Will be getting a shoppin list togeather to do the swap. Looking for more power and fuel econonmy. I am thinking of gasket matching heads, mild port work, cam swap. Was thinking of doing a lq9, I understand they have higher compresion thus more power. Not sure if some have better heads than others still part of my research. lq4's are cheaper and looking into maby a lq4 with a head swap, not sure if price wise if that would have an edge over stock lq9 with stock heads. I have found info on the nv4500 swap (sounds like 4.8 flywheel, stock clutch, ls2 pilot bearing not seated all the way, has external slave and should be fine.) but eveyone that I have found swaped the tranny also and swapped the early nv4500 with lower gearing. not sure if there are any phisical differences or just internals. This will be my first non carb. engine swap and sounds like wiring can be a little confusing and contradictive. Would like to run a stand alone system since ill be running mechnical gages and not automatic should make for a less painfull swap.
